The Château de Basché is a historic castle nestled in Assay, within the picturesque Indre-et-Loire department of France. Situated in the heart of the Loire-Anjou-Touraine Regional Natural Park, this elegant estate stands at an elevation of approximately 49 metres. Dating back to the 14th and 16th centuries with later 18th-century modifications, the Château de Basché offers a glimpse into the rich history of the Centre-Val de Loire region, making it a notable landmark for visitors exploring the famous Loire Valley…

    At the heart of an 8-hectare park, the Château de Basché, now a hotel, was built in the 16th century and extended in the 19th century. It has long been owned by a branch of the Richelieu family.

    Can Château de Basché accommodate events like weddings or seminars?

    Yes, Château de Basché is a popular venue for events, including weddings and seminars. It features a reception hall that can accommodate up to 100 people, and there are plans to expand this capacity. The estate also offers accommodation for guests in its four château rooms and additional annexes, totaling 28 beds. The consecrated chapel on the property can also be used for ceremonies.

    What are the historical highlights of Château de Basché?

    Château de Basché dates back to the 14th and 16th centuries, with 18th-century modifications. It was originally a fortified hotel and has been owned by notable figures, including a branch of the Richelieu family. The château is recognized for its significant historical value and has been listed as a historical monument since 1971, preserving its period woodwork, ancient fireplaces, and elegant moldings.
